Output ef75c225a71c0cdb893e32712dd801460a48e981a81aa7db57f1c3318478d539:0

value
256361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c443a4382912e28dd28df65fc40117b10b549e OP_EQUAL
address
3Bc81wQU6EWUBkmkrp1tS6bBrGGWoKqhy7
transaction
ef75c225a71c0cdb893e32712dd801460a48e981a81aa7db57f1c3318478d539
spent
true